The Mi Dual Mode is a wireless mouse with an ergonomic design and precise tracking at 1300DPI. It allows usage on two computers with the press of a button on the top, for switching between Bluetooth 4.2 and RF thanks to the included USB receiver (2.4 GHz).
Minimal noise to help you provide a quiet environment for everyone sitting next to you.
Two side buttons for forward or backward navigation, which enhance your productivity when using Windows 8 or later.
The ergonomic design fits perfectly in your palm. Lightweight and sturdy in size, it is user-friendly and portable. The UV color coating and granular texture on the side provide even greater comfort for everyday use.

If it mysteriously stops working and the lights turn red, etc., IT HAS NOT BROKEN! Keep both the left and right click pressed simultaneously for about seven seconds and it will reset.
Positive:
1. Although I prefer curved large mice, I was quite satisfied with this one despite its somewhat flat shape.
2. Very good response with the USB.
3. The purchase was cheap (but... the usage is expensive - I will analyze below).
Negative:
1. For those who use their computer for MANY hours daily, they should keep in mind that they will need new batteries every 20-25 days approximately.
2. The connection between the plastic parts is not the best, so despite its quiet keys, when you hold it tightly and press the mouse in certain points, it makes some annoying "crack" sounds.
3. The Bluetooth connection sometimes has glitches.
4. It fell from my desk to the floor once and although there was no external damage, it loses connection and doesn't always respond. It's my own fault, of course, but these things happen and unfortunately, this incident shows that it is not a quality product.
5. Xiaomi has even released smart shoes that connect with its programs, but for this mouse, it hasn't bothered to release a program that allows you to manage the functions of the side buttons, for example, or to see the battery level. The only way to see the battery level is to connect the mouse to the computer via Bluetooth and then go to the Windows Bluetooth settings. However, the battery level is not accurate and changes every few seconds, so one moment it shows, for example, 60%, then 65%, and then 54%. So, you can only see the battery level approximately.
Conclusion: For those who don't use their computer much and want a comfortable and quiet mouse, then this mouse is one of the best choices. However, for those who want a wireless mouse for MANY hours of use without having to change batteries frequently, and at the same time want it to be high-quality and not just functional, it might be better to consider other options.
